Don’t keep all your eggs in one basket

Date May 8, 2007

In the blogosphere this saying can be used for 2 aspects: blogging and monetizing

Blogging

Don’t try to cram everything in one blog. When you talk about everything in one blog, it can confuse your visitors. A couple of posts one a specific topic can’t do much harm, but sometimes it’s better to create a separate blog for separate niches.

My blog at www.rehuel.com is web design and development oriented. Getting too much into blogging and monetizing of blogs can take the focus off web development. So those development minded visitors who look for information will have to look through all the off topic info to find what they are looking for. Once they notice that the supply of development information shares consistency with topics they are not interested in, they may stop visiting my blog. That’s why I decided to create this blog, to keep the focus at Rehuel punt kom on web development and focus on blogging in this blog.

Another reason for this is that, if for some reason something happens to my other blog, this one can still create opportunities to make money.

Monetizing

As mentioned earlier, there are so many ad networks to choose from. Relying on only one source of income can be dangerous. If your income through one network drops or is jammed, you can always have other options for making money.

A warning a lot of bloggers may overlook is not to solely rely on your blog for income. Use your blog to create a network, which you can use to create other non-blog related income. Some have create sites where they sell products for companies via their affiliate programs. A friend of mine is a photographer who wants to start blogging to show his work to the world.

Find some part time job to do while blogging for money. If something happens to your blog, you should not have to be evicted because you can’t pay the rent!

Conclusion

“A dog has 4 legs, but he can only walk one path” is a famous old saying in Suriname. Unfortunately, this does not work if you want to make money with your blog. You can’t rely on only one blog, monetizing option or topic. Be creative in finding different ways to make money online.
